    Well, they're actually downloadable characters for a fighting game engine called MUGEN. This engine basically allows people to create any kind of fighting game character they desire using programming and art assets to play within the engine.
    If you know how to setup up MUGEN for yourself, you can absolutely download the characters and play them within the MUGEN engine.
